【BBF系列协议】TR-140 TR-069支持存储服务的设备的数据模型

简介: 【BBF系列协议】TR-140 TR-069支持存储服务的设备的数据模型

TR-140 TR-069支持存储服务的设备的数据模型


执行摘要


TR-140,TR-069存储服务启用设备数据模型,允许通过TR-069和TR-106中定义的CWMP远程管理存储服务设备。它包括用于描述存储服务设备的数据模型以及有关参数值更改通知的规则。还描述了一般使用情况,包括远程管理此类设备时通常会看到的标准数据模型配置文件。


1.目的和范围

目的

TR-140,TR-069存储服务启用设备数据模型,允许通过TR-069[2]中定义的CWMP远程管理存储服务设备。它包括用于描述存储服务设备的数据模型以及有关参数值更改通知的规则。还描述了一般使用情况,包括远程管理此类设备时通常会看到的标准数据模型配置文件。


TR-140将StorageService定义为与为存储服务设备提供对象相关联的容器。使用StorageService对象的CPE必须遵守TR-106[3]中定义的所有数据层次结构要求。在TR-106[3]的上下文中,StorageService对象是一个服务对象。


使用StorageService对象的CPE必须遵守TR-106[3]中定义的所有数据层次结构要求。在TR-106[3]的上下文中,StorageService对象是一个服务对象。因此,单个CPE设备可以在其服务对象中包含一个或多个这些对象,以及TR-106[3]中定义的通用数据对象。如果CPE设备充当其他不支持TR-069的存储服务设备的管理代理,则多个StorageService对象的存在将是合适的。例如,互联网网关设备可以充当一个或多个不支持TR-069的网络连接存储(NAS)设备的管理代理。


范围

TR-140定义了用于通过自动配置服务器(ACS)使用TR-069[2]中定义的机制来供应CPE设备的数据模型,CPE设备维护存储服务,例如NAS设备。


本规范的目标如下:


  • 启用ACS中存储服务设备的故障排除和远程配置。
  • 容纳作为TR-069[2]中定义的互联网网关设备的一部分嵌入的存储服务设备或独立设备。


图1描述了参数定义部分(第4章)中所示的StorageService对象结构。此图提供了此数据模型中存在的不同对象及其关联方式的高级概述。


f3857bceb64f56f26c7161c336995641_1037b12a76e645659c483017bc263fb2.png


2 案例

以下是一些用例场景;当在家庭网络中引入新功能或设备时,用户体验是关键驱动因素。这是允许服务提供商通过防止故障呼叫(自动配置)和通过直接访问设备及时解决故障呼叫来访问复杂设备的一个重要原因。


2.1 BASIC MANAGED STORAGE SERVICE(基本托管存储服务)

基本的托管存储服务为服务提供商提供了一个选项,即在客户的启用了StorageService的设备被激活并由ACS管理后,即可帮助客户。以下是ACS可以使用CWMP提供的支持功能的示例列表(注意:并非所有这些功能都是通过此数据模型处理的;有些是从协议角度处理的,有些是通过其他数据模型处理):


设备激活期间的基本配置和设置[由TR-140(服务配置参数)和TR-181[4](设备配置参数)解决]用户凭据设置和文件权限访问[由TR-14 0(文件夹访问)解决]固件升级[由TR-069[2](下载命令)解决]设备状态检索[由TR-130(服务参数)和TR-181[4]解决]无线具有Wi-Fi访问的存储服务设备的设置(例如WPA安全)[由TR-181[4]解决]用于问题根本原因分析的配置和日志文件检索[由TR-181[4]解决]监控主动/被动通知事件,例如,达到的卷容量,以及潜在的物理介质故障[由TR-140(参数)和TR-069[2](通知机制)解决]网络诊断和故障排除,例如,到互联网网关设备的网络连接,和互联网[由TR-181[4](连接参数)寻址]、


有了ACS的此类支持功能,技术支持代理将能够更好地帮助客户解决故障呼叫期间的存储服务问题。这是ACS在设备注册/激活期间执行基本配置/设置任务的补充。总体而言,目标是为客户提供真正的“即插即用”解决方案。


2.2 REMOTE STORAGE BACK-UP SERVICE(远程存储备份服务)

服务提供商可以为存储服务设备上的选定卷或文件夹提供文件备份服务。存储服务设备允许上载驻留在本地的文件,由集中式网络存储服务器通过标准文件传输机制(如SFTP和HTTPS)发起。文件备份操作可以使用客户选择的时间表或基于服务激活期间建立的默认时间表定期自动启动。


这是一种服务选项,客户可以使用它在网络服务器上远程备份他们的“珍贵内容”,以防潜在的设备磁盘故障。由于大多数存储服务设备目前不支持磁盘冗余的RAID,因此远程备份服务对于特定客户群体来说是一种可行的选择。


2.3 Remote access of Storage Service Content from a Remote Location(从远程位置远程访问存储服务内容)

此服务为客户提供了一个简单而安全的解决方案,以远程访问(通过internet)安装在其家庭网络中的存储服务设备上的内容。访问意味着客户能够检索文件或将文件加载到存储服务设备。由于存储服务设备通常位于启用NAT的Internet网关设备之后,因此该服务需要考虑客户如何通过启用NAT的设备访问它。


3.修订记录

修订时间 修改版本号 修订内容
September 2019 tr-140-1-3-1 Added USP support (split XML into common, CWMP and USP files)
May 2017 tr-140-1-3-1 Update file system and connection enumerations
Added SMART data model
July 2011 tr-140-1-2-0 Added Alias parameters
July 2011 tr-140-1-1-1 ACorrected import of tr-140-1-0.xml
Apr 2010 tr-140-1-1-1 Added missing NumberOfEntries and Enable parameters
April 2010 tr-140-1-0-2 Corrigendum 2
目录
相关文章
|
5天前
|
存储 监控 前端开发
【BBF系列协议】TR-135 支持TR-069的STB的数据模型
【BBF系列协议】TR-135 支持TR-069的STB的数据模型
25 4
|
5天前
|
XML 存储 算法
【BBF系列协议】TR-106 CWMP端点和USP代理的数据模型模板
【BBF系列协议】TR-106 CWMP端点和USP代理的数据模型模板
40 3
|
5天前
|
XML 数据格式 容器
【BBF系列协议】TR-196 微型基站接入点服务数据模型
【BBF系列协议】TR-196 微型基站接入点服务数据模型
27 2
|
5天前
|
数据采集 Shell Linux
【Shell 命令集合 文档编辑】Linux 字符转换或删除 tr 命令使用指南
【Shell 命令集合 文档编辑】Linux 字符转换或删除 tr 命令使用指南
37 0
|
Shell Linux
Linux中常用的文本处理命令(echo、sort、uniq、tr、cut、split、eval)(上)
1、echo命令——输出 echo 命令主要用来显示字符串信息。
328 0
|
5天前
|
Linux Perl
Linux命令之tr
Linux命令之tr
23 2
|
5天前
|
Linux
Linux命令(79)之tr
Linux命令(79)之tr
249 1
|
9月前
|
Linux Windows
一秒学会文件内容浏览,cut命令使用,uniq命令使用,sort命令,tr
一、文件内容浏览 a.cat查看/etc/passwd文件内容,且输出时带行号
223 0
|
9月前
|
Linux
10.6.4 【Linux】字符转换命令: tr, col, join, paste, expand
10.6.4 【Linux】字符转换命令: tr, col, join, paste, expand
208 0
使用tr命令和sort命令对数组重新排序
方法一: 步骤: 使用tr命令将数组内每个元素之间的空格替换为换行符; 之后使用sort命令按从小到大重新排序; 最后使用for循环遍历排序后的元素值。通过下标值重新定义数组中的每个元素。
373 0